Gentoo Archives: gentoo-commits

From: Haelwenn Monnier <contact@×××××××××.me>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] repo/proj/guru:master commit in: dev-nim/weave/
Date: Sun, 07 Aug 2022 09:13:18
Message-Id: 1659615653.b486871958dee5eb514f0b172c59bc1481ab5ebd.lanodan@gentoo
1 commit: b486871958dee5eb514f0b172c59bc1481ab5ebd
2 Author: Anna (cybertailor) Vyalkova <cyber+gentoo <AT> sysrq <DOT> in>
3 AuthorDate: Tue Jul 26 09:55:55 2022 +0000
4 Commit: Haelwenn Monnier <contact <AT> hacktivis <DOT> me>
5 CommitDate: Thu Aug 4 12:20:53 2022 +0000
6 URL: https://gitweb.gentoo.org/repo/proj/guru.git/commit/?id=b4868719
7
8 dev-nim/weave: add missing test dep
9
10 Closes: https://bugs.gentoo.org/860978
11 Signed-off-by: Anna (cybertailor) Vyalkova <cyber+gentoo <AT> sysrq.in>
12
13 dev-nim/weave/weave-0.4.0.ebuild | 8 ++++++++
14 1 file changed, 8 insertions(+)
15
16 diff --git a/dev-nim/weave/weave-0.4.0.ebuild b/dev-nim/weave/weave-0.4.0.ebuild
17 index 28cbb5209..d3f9319b6 100644
18 --- a/dev-nim/weave/weave-0.4.0.ebuild
19 +++ b/dev-nim/weave/weave-0.4.0.ebuild
20 @@ -15,8 +15,16 @@ SRC_URI="https://github.com/mratsim/${PN}/archive/refs/tags/v${PV}.tar.gz -> ${P
21 LICENSE="|| ( Apache-2.0 MIT )"
22 SLOT="${PV}"
23 KEYWORDS="~amd64"
24 +IUSE="test"
25 +RESTRICT="!test? ( test )"
26
27 RDEPEND="dev-nim/synthesis"
28 +DEPEND="
29 + test? (
30 + ${RDEPEND}
31 + dev-nim/cligen
32 + )
33 +"
34
35 set_package_url "https://github.com/mratsim/weave"